2.

This is an application seeking to quash F.I.R. in Crime No.0005/2023 registered by non-applicant No.1 for the offence punishable under Sections 465, 468 and 471 of Indian Penal Code.

3.

The informant alleges that the applicant by forging his signature has applied to transfer electric meter in his own name.

4.

Applicant would submit that he is the owner of the property and he never forged signature of informant nor it is the requirement for transfer of electric meter. 5.

Issue notice to the non-applicants returnable on 27.9.2024.

6.

Mr. Amit Madiwale, learned A.P.P. waives notice for non-applicant No.1/State.

7.

In the meantime, investigation may go on but chargesheet shall be not filed without obtaining leave of this Court.
